Depth of field multiplexing in microscopy
We demonstrate "depth of field multiplexing" by a high resolution spatial light modulator (SLM) in a Fourier plane in the imaging path of a standard microscope. This approach provides simultaneous imaging of different focal planes in a sample with only a single camera exposure.

The tribological behavior of 100Cr6 steel spheres textured via Vickers microindentation is evaluated under lubricated sliding by varying both dimple size and density. Fine and dense textures significantly reduce friction across all lubrication regimes, while large dimples increase it.
